Software Principal Engineer

A global technology company that helps individuals and organizations transform how they work, live and play.
Machine Learning
Principal Software Engineer
In-Person
5,000+ Employees
6+ years of experience
AI · Enterprise SaaS

Description For Software Principal Engineer

Dell Technologies is seeking a Software Principal Engineer to join their Modern AI COE team in Taiwan Design Center. This role focuses on developing and delivering AI agent-based tools for both internal and external clients. The position involves complete lifecycle management of AI products, from conceptualization to deployment, while overseeing enhancements and maintenance tasks. The ideal candidate will architect cutting-edge AI tools, lead solution development, and provide mentorship to team members. The role requires extensive experience in AI and programming, with expertise in machine learning, deep learning, and data engineering. This is an opportunity to work with a leading technology company while making a significant impact on AI development and implementation. The position offers comprehensive benefits and the chance to work with cutting-edge technology in a collaborative environment.

Last updated a day ago

Responsibilities For Software Principal Engineer

  • Architect cutting-edge AI tools and API/web design solutions
  • Lead solution development and ensure release readiness
  • Collect insights into best practices across AI product portfolios
  • Provide mentorship and guidance in AI product design and development
  • Deploy AI-based tools and systems to improve operational efficiency
  • Develop innovative algorithms and models for AI technology
  • Integrate AI solutions into existing workflows and platforms
  • Guide teams through entire lifecycle of AI projects
  • Contribute to open-source AI initiatives

Requirements For Software Principal Engineer

Python
Java
PostgreSQL
MySQL
  • 6-9 years of related AI and programming experience
  • Strong programming skills in Python, Java, or C++
  • Knowledge of natural language processing techniques and algorithms
  • Experience with machine learning frameworks like TensorFlow or PyTorch
  • Proficiency in data manipulation and analysis libraries
  • Knowledge of data visualization techniques and tools
  • Experience with cloud computing platforms like AWS, Azure
  • Advanced knowledge of machine learning algorithms
  • Expertise in data preprocessing, cleaning, and transformation
  • Bachelor's or Master's degree

Benefits For Software Principal Engineer

Medical Insurance
401k
  • Comprehensive Healthcare Programs
  • Award Winning Financial Wellness Tools and Resources
  • Generous Leave of Absence for New Parents and Caregivers
  • Industry Leading Wellness Platform
  • Employee Assistance Program

Interested in this job?

Jobs Related To Dell Technologies Software Principal Engineer

Software Senior Principal Engineer

Senior Principal Software Engineer position at Dell Technologies, focusing on AI development and leadership in Taipei, Taiwan. 13+ years experience required.

Software Senior Principal Engineer

Senior Principal Software Engineer position at Dell Technologies focusing on AI development, requiring 13+ years of experience and expertise in machine learning, LLMs, and AI algorithms.

Software Senior Principal Engineer

Senior Principal Software Engineer position at Dell Technologies, focusing on AI/ML development and leadership, requiring 13+ years of experience in software development and expertise in AI technologies.

Software Engineering Director

Lead AI engineering team and architect cutting-edge AI tools at Dell Technologies' Modern AI COE Team in Taiwan.

Principal Software Engineer

Principal Software Engineer role at Microsoft Security focusing on AI platform development and security solutions.